Hackers manipulate stocks in illicit spree


Some Japanese securities firms have stopped processing buy orders for certain Chinese, US and Japanese stocks. — Bloomberg

Criminals are hijacking online brokerage accounts in Japan and using them to drive up penny stocks around the world.

The wave of fraudulent trading has reached 100 billion yen or about US$710mil since it started in February and shows no signs of cresting.
